Availability and Visibility
All achievements are the same on all platforms. Some will be always visible to you, while others may be hidden. The hidden ones are to avoid any potential spoilers, however minimal they may be.
The hidden achievements are usually related to the main storyline of Claws of Awaji. You can earn all achievements on any difficulty and in a single playthrough.

Clawless
The description of this achievement is pretty vague. By targets, it means Nowaki’s Ambushers, Yasuhira’s Spies, and Tomeji’s Captains.
Slice of life
Killing 5 enemies with one Wind Slash strike is easier than it sounds. Simply go to any castle on Awaji and find an area where you can fight in close quarters. I suggest you take out most of the bow and teppo guards because they will always maintain their distance, if possible.
Damage them until they’re low on health and then unleash your Wind Slash. The ability has a deceptive long range, especially the last hit of the ability. Backfire
For the Backfire achievement, you need to learn the Tezutsu Burst skill. It basically turns your Teppo into a flamethrower by using a firework device.
Use Tezutsu Burst and turn your back on your closest enemy so he can hit you. This will make the firework device fall to the ground, exploding just a few seconds later. The idea is for an enemy to be close enough to be killed by the explosion.
Assassin’s Focus
This one is a little annoying to set up because Windstep has a time limit, and also because the Bo isn’t the best weapon to deal burst damage. Having to kill seven enemies with a single use of Windstep is tedious but far from impossible.
First, you must upgrade the Windstep ability to increase its duration and get extra time after a kill. Then, go to a place where it’s easy to gather multiple enemies in an open space. Remove all their armor and then damage them until they’re around half health.
Once these conditions are met, it will be very easy to wipe them all with a single Windstep. I tested this on multiple locations, and the Yura Shipyard is probably the best one for this.

Boat Rocked
To unlock the Boat Rocked achievement, you must find an old Ashigaru who is eager to re-live some of his memories. You can find him in the Yura Shipyard, on the east side of the Awaji Island. Duel the old Ashigaru and defeat him.
On top of the achievement, you will also earn his weapon: Best Offense (legendary Naginata).
Breathtaking!
The Breathtaking! achievement is a likely reference to Keanu Reeves’ epic announcement at E3 2019 for Cyberpunk 2077.
To unlock this achievement in Claws of Awaji, you have to discover all three landscape sumi-e locations and make the drawings.
You can then go back to Junjuiro to show him the sumi-e you made and this will complete a side quest called Painting Memories.
